Weaver Brooks v. Commissioner of Social Security, No. 3:2016cv00237 - Document 13 (S.D. Ohio 2017)

Court Description: DECISION AND ENTRY SUSTAINING IN PART AND OVERRULING IN PART MOTION FOR VOLUNTARY REMAND OF NANCY A. BERRYHILL, ACTING COMMISSIONER OF THE SOCIAL SECURITY ADMINISTRATION (DOC. # 11 ); JUDGMENT TO BE ENTERED IN FAVOR OF PLAINTIFF LORETTA WEAVER-BROOK S AND AGAINST THE COMMISSIONER, REVERSING THE COMMISSIONER'S DECISION THAT PLAINTIFF WAS NOT DISABLED AND, THEREFORE, NOT ENTITLED TO BENEFITS UNDER THE SOCIAL SECURITY ACT, AND REMANDING THE CAPTIONED CAUSE TO THE DEFENDANT COMMISSIONER, PURSUANT TO THE FOURTH SENTENCE OF 42 U.S.C. § 405(g), FOR AN IMMEDIATE AWARD OF BENEFITS; TERMINATION ENTRY. Signed by Judge Walter H. Rice on 5/18/17. (pb)
